Développeuse/Développeur Logiciel embarqué-Stage

Internship(6 months)
Toulouse
A few days at home
Salary: Not specified
Experience: < 6 months
Education: Master's Degree
Apply

Capgemini
Capgemini

Interested in this job?

Apply
Questions and answers about the job

The position

Job description

CONTEXTE

Dans le cadre du développement de missions d’inspection et de largage avec drones, vous intégrerez une équipe projet pour travailler sur des problématiques avancées de robotique embarquée :gestion de flotte de drones et développement d’OS temps réel robotique.

VOS MISSIONS

 

  • Mise en place d’environnements de simulation (SITL sous Gazebo) pour la flotte de drones et les robots.
  • Développement de briques logicielles embarquées pour le contrôle et la navigation de la flotte de drones.
  • Implémentation et validation d’un OS temps réel robotique à partir de solutions existantes, incluant un benchmark des solutions du marché.
  • Validation des fonctionnalités en Software In The Loop (SITL) et Hardware In The Loop (HITL).
  • Mise en place des moyens de tests et spécification des moyens de calibration.
  • Qualification des performances du système.
  • Documentation technique (manuel utilisateur, spécifications, présentations, affiches explicatives).
  • Approche orientée recherche sur les problématiques robotiques (temps réel, coordination de flotte, etc.).

 


Preferred experience

Description du profil :

 

  • Actuellement en école d’ingénieur ou en cursus universitaire avec une spécialisation en informatique, robotique ou dans un domaine connexe, vous êtes à la recherche de  votre stage de fin d’études.
  • Vous avez un niveau d’anglais équivalent à B2
  • Vous maîtrisez parfaitement les langages C et C++ et possédez de solides connaissances sur ROS et ROS2.
  • Vous disposez idéalement de connaissances avec Docker, Gazebo & Rviz.
  • Des notions en Python, navigation autonome et en SLAM sont appréciées.
  • Vous êtes reconnu.e pour votre rigueur, autonomie et votre sens du travail en équipe.


Nous proposons :

 

Want to know more?

Apply